Tag : Loggix

28 - 30 of 30

LoggixをXREA FREEサービスの広告自動表示に対応させる(1)

旧Ganesha's Lab.(by SQLite2版 Loggix)より移転転記。(2009-12-13)

XREA FREEサービスでも、Loggixは普通に設置するだけで問題なく動作します。しかし、広告自動挿入によってXHTML Validでなくなったり、headerまわりのレイアウトが崩れたりといった影響が出てくるので、調整が必要です。

今回は、とりあえずheaderまわりの見た目のレイアウト修正を行います。 スナップショットはWindowsXP+IE7の環境で、Sleipnir2.7.0を使って確認します。

まずは、Default状態の画面表示を確認。Defaultだと、headerまわりのレイアウトはこんな感じに表示されます。
修正前の画面表示

そこで、とりあえずheader部分の緑色背景の部分をもっと下まで伸ばしてあげることにします。header部分の緑色背景の実体はthemecssdefaultimagesheader-1.pngで、10px×100pxの画像です。
リサイズ前のheader-1.png

これを10px×190pxにリサイズしました。
リサイズ後のheader-1.png

修正の結果、画面表示はこんな感じになりました。
修正後の画面表示

最終的には、positionプロパティを使って、サイトタイトルと自動挿入広告を横に並べるようにするつもりですが、XHTML Validにする方が先ですので、後のお楽しみにとっておくことにします。

Loggix設置

旧Ganesha's Lab.(by SQLite2版 Loggix)より移転転記。(2009-12-13)

P_BLOGの事実上の後継版、だと思っているLoggixを試しに設置してみました。

設置はとても簡単でしたが、XREAの広告免除サービスを受けずに、XHTML validに運用するにはちょっとだけ工夫が必要です。そこで、いろいろ試行錯誤しながら、LoggixをXREA(広告有り)で運用するためのTipsを書いていきたいと思います。

とりあえず今日はここまで。 ;-)

Loggix Project が始動

旧Ganesha's monologue(by P_BLOG)より移転転記。(2009-12-13)

このBlogで使っているCMSツール P_BLOG の作者(kazさん)の新プロジェクト Loggix Project が3月24日に立ち上がりました。(このことは3月27日に知りました)

このBlogの更新再開にあたり、1年以上更新停滞している P_BLOG Project の先行きには少しだけ不安を抱いていました。かといって、標準で XHTML Valid なCMSツールは未だに P_BLOG だけ(WordPressは相当苦労すると聞いています)だったので、最新バージョンにアップデートしただけでそのまま再開したのです。

ですから、新プロジェクトには非常に期待大です。

早速、導入と思いましたが、PHP5.X以上が必要な Loggix には、PHP4.4.4なここの鯖(XREAのs102鯖)は使えません。 そこで、同じXREAに新鯖スペース(s334/PHP5.2.5)を確保し、その上ドメインまで新規取得して設置してみました。

結果は…。
すっごく簡単でした。 だって、FTPでUpして数箇所パーミッションを変更しただけで、もう普通に動くんだもん。 特に、データベースが MySQL → SQLite に変わったのが大きい。面倒な設定が一切不要ですから。

懸案のXHTMLを Another HTML-lint gateway でチェックしたところデフォルト状態では0点でしたが、エラー内容はP_BLOGで馴染みのものばかりでした。

つまり、原因は Loggix のせいではなく、ほぼXREAの広告自動挿入によるものなので、回避方法は判っている、ということです。 これなら、あまり苦労せずにXHTML Validにできそうです。

とりあえず、.htaccessで広告の自動挿入を止め、base.htmlをいじって手動挿入に変更。また、広告挿入によって崩れるheaderまわりのデザインを修正するためにDefault CSSのheader背景画像を10×100pixから10×190pixに変更してあります。

あと、LoggixのDefault CSSのデザインもシンプルですが、イケてると思います。これなら、当面の間はDefaultのままでも良いかな、と思います。P_BLOGの場合はちょっとだけCSSをいじりたい願望がありましたから。(結局いじってませんが)

前へ __ __ __ __ 5 6 7 8 9 10